Principle of Assay
This kit uses a polycarbonate membrane (8 µm pore size) to measure the migration characteristics of cells. The principle is to put the transwell chamber into the culture plate, the chamber is called the upper chamber, the inside of the culture plate is called the lower chamber, and the upper and lower layers of culture medium are separated by polycarbonate membranes. The polycarbonate membrane is permeable, and the components in the lower culture medium can affect the cells in the upper chamber. Through staining and elution, the number of cells are counted to reflect the migration ability of the cells.
